Insight Global
Job Description
Convert Figma and UI/UX designs into scalable, performant web components and user interfaces.
Build modern frontend solutions using Web Components architecture.
Collaborate with stakeholders to understand user needs and deliver intuitive solutions.
Optimize applications for performance and user experience.
Create reusable components and define project standards.
Develop and maintain a powerful, intuitive design system.
Leverage modern browser features and best practices for long-term maintainability.
pay rate: $55/hr
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.
Skills and Requirements
HTML5, CSS3, JavaScript.
Ability to build components without relying on external libraries or frameworks.
Experience with modern JavaScript frameworks (e.g., React, Vue, Angular).
Proficiency in responsive design and cross-browser compatibility.
Familiarity with Web Components or willingness to learn.
Experience with component-based architecture and design systems.
Testing experience (unit, integration, UI). Experience with Lit.js and Web Components.
Familiarity with Vite.js or similar build tools.
Understanding of Singleton and Observable patterns (e.g., RxJS).
Background in the energy industry. null
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al employment op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ment without regard to race, color, ethnicity, religion,s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military oruniformed service member status, or any other status or characteristic protected by applicable laws, regulations, andord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request to HR@insightglobal.com.
Convert Figma and UI/UX designs into scalable, performant web components and user interfaces.
Build modern frontend solutions using Web Components architecture.
Collaborate with stakeholders to understand user needs and deliver intuitive solutions.
Optimize applications for performance and user experience.
Create reusable components and define project standards.
Develop and maintain a powerful, intuitive design system.
Leverage modern browser features and best practices for long-term maintainability.
pay rate: $55/hr
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ment regardless of their race, color, ethnicity, religion, s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military or uniformed service member status, or any other status or characteristic protected by applicable laws, regulations, and ord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or recruiting process, please send a request to HR@insightglobal.com.To learn more about how we collect, keep, and process your private information, please review Insight Global's Workforce Privacy Policy: https://insightglobal.com/workforce-privacy-policy/.
Skills and Requirements
HTML5, CSS3, JavaScript.
Ability to build components without relying on external libraries or frameworks.
Experience with modern JavaScript frameworks (e.g., React, Vue, Angular).
Proficiency in responsive design and cross-browser compatibility.
Familiarity with Web Components or willingness to learn.
Experience with component-based architecture and design systems.
Testing experience (unit, integration, UI). Experience with Lit.js and Web Components.
Familiarity with Vite.js or similar build tools.
Understanding of Singleton and Observable patterns (e.g., RxJS).
Background in the energy industry. null
We are a company committed to creating diverse and inclusive environments where people can bring their full, authentic selves to work every day. We are an equal employment opportunity/affirmative action employer that believes everyone matters. Qualified candidates will receive consideration for employment without regard to race, color, ethnicity, religion,sex (including pregnancy), sexual orientation, gender identity and expression, marital status, national origin, ancestry, genetic factors, age, disability, protected veteran status, military oruniformed service member status, or any other status or characteristic protected by applicable laws, regulations, andordinances. If you need assistance and/or a reasonable accommodation due to a disability during the application or the recruiting process, please send a request to HR@insightglobal.com.